Orange Mango Glazed Ham

Summary

Yield
20 Servings

Ingredients

1  
14-16 lb. fully cooked, spiral cut smoked ham on the bone
6  
garlic cloves
4 ounces
orange marmalade
4 ounces
mango chutney
1⁄2 cup
dijon mustard
1 cup
light brown sugar, packed
1  
orange zested
1⁄4 cup
orange juice, freshly squeezed

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350'.
  2. Place the ham in a heavy roasting pan.
  3. Mince the garlic in a food processor fitted with the steel blade.
  4. Add the marmalade, chutney, mustard, brown sugar, orange zest and orange juice; process until smooth.
  5. Pout the glaze over the ham and bake for 1 hour, until the ham is fully heated and the glaze is well browned.
  6. Serve hot or at room temperature.
  7. If you don't have a food processor, finely mince the garlic, and combine all ingredients.
  8. If you like a little charring, at the last 5 minutes turn on the broiler and lightly char the ham.
